Text
1. The Superintendent of Public Instruction may designate:
(a)A school district, charter school or university school for profoundly gifted pupils as a Nevada School of Civic Excellence;
(b)A pupil as a Student Civic Leader; or
(c)A teacher or other school employee as an Educator Civic Leader.
2. The Superintendent of Public Instruction shall adopt regulations that set forth the criteria to earn a designation pursuant to subsection 1.
